Home

Similarweb Ltd. Ordinary Shares (SMWB)

9.7200
+0.0300 (0.31%)
NYSE · Last Trade: Sep 22nd, 3:49 PM EDT
QuoteNewsPress ReleasesChartHistoricalFAQAboutCompetitors